Jogger Minia

Strona w permanentnej budowie.

jRSS — Jogger Feeds Location Generator

Informacje o wpisie.

Opublikowano 15 marca 2009 o 14:07:36 w kategoriach: Kącik domorosłego webmastera, Techblog, Zerojedynka.

16 komentarzy; Góra strony.

Trackback; Poprzedni wpis; Następny wpis.

Za każdym razem gdy tworzę nowy szablon napotykam na ten sam problem — konieczność wklejenia do nagłówka linków do kanałów RSS i/lub ATOM. Oczywiście w najprostszej wersji wystarczy doklejenie do adresu URL Joggera tekstu rss/ (lub, stosownie, atom/), jednak, po pierwsze, i tak nigdy tego nie pamiętam, a po drugie Jogger pozwala generować całą serię specyficznych kanałów RSS. Wszystkie opcje zostały opisane na Joggerowej wiki, jednak artykuł ten nie jest do końca jasny. Np. nie jest dobrze opisane jak wygenerować kanał dla dwóch kategorii, który jednocześnie zawierałby wpisy umieszczone również w miniblogu, a do tego serwował je w całości, i to w HTML-u. Być może nikt nigdy dostępu do takiego kanału nie potrzebował, ale nie zmienia to faktu że Jogger potrafi go udostępnić.

Zainspirowany ciągłym przeglądaniem wspomnianego artykułu, zdecydowałem się napisać narzędzie które samo będzie tworzyło adresy kanałów subskrypcji. Obsługuje ono wszystkie dostępne opcje, włącznie z autoryzacją użytkowników oraz kanałami komentarzy poszczególnych wpisów (niestety nie udało mi się znaleźć informacji o tym, czy Jogger udostępnia kanał wszystkich komentarzy z bloga, więc nawet jeżeli tak to chwilowo tej opcji brak). Przydatne będzie wszystkim którzy chcą dodać do swojego Joggera adres kanału RSS, ale nie bardzo wiedzą jak się do tego zabrać, oraz, tak jak ja, znudzonym ciągłym zaglądaniem do wiki.

Narzędzie jest napisane w JavaScripcie i znajduje się pod adresem minio.xt.pl/jRSS/. Korzystając z okazji pragnę poinformować, że przetwarzania po stronie serwera nie ma i nie będzie.

Komentarze

Mój szablon Joggerowy miał mieć coś takiego, ale w międzyczasie opuściłem Joggera :P .
Skrypty mam na dysku ^^ .

Kurcze, u mnie to jest jakoś dziwnie, bo nawet jak wybiorę wpisy z Minibloga to i tak pojawiają się te nazwijmy to „normalne” :)

Tutaj jest na żywo: http://sandbox.jakubrusinek.pl/with-feedbuilder/ , a jeśli nie śmiga żywa wersja, mam wideo: http://vimeo.com/1493614

Paolo: chcąc mieć wpisy tylko z minibloga, musisz nie tylko zaznaczyć checkboksa, ale i w liście kategorii wpisać „miniblog”. Jest to opisane na Wiki.

Minio, jeżeli chcesz, spójrz na to, co miało być u mnie na blogu (link w komentarzu powyżej), bo tam jest troszkę ułatwień typu suwaczek :P . No tylko kategorii nie ma, ale to akurat rzadko używane.

Livio: domyślnie ma on display: none, co musiałem w Firebugu mu zmienić ;) .

Widzę Twój ma mniej opcji, ale za to jest dostępny dla zwykłego czytelnika. Mój był pisany z myślą o autorach Joggerów którzy chcą wygenerować linki które następnie będą rozpowszechniać. Myślę że mógłbyś gdzieś udostępnić skrypty, z pewnością kilka osób na Joggerze z przyjemnością by je wykorzystało u siebie.

Możemy się jakoś zgadać, bo ja nie piszę już na Joggerze, więc jakiś wpis gościny z moimi skryptami czy coś, może ;) ?

Może napisz do mnie (JID jest w komentarzu w <head>, e-mail na stronie domowej) i pomyślimy co dalej. Możesz np. podesłać mi te skrypty, ja je ewentualnie przerobię i później opublikuję u siebie, jeżeli taki układ Ci pasuje.

Układ drugi jest ok, ale pod jednym warunkiem: wspomnisz iż skrypty napisał eRIZ dla mnie i podlinkujesz nas obu :P . Jeżeli się godzisz na to, wiesz, gdzie wrzuciłem demo, możesz je rozłożyć na części pierwsze :P .

Ok, poleci kudos do eRIZa i Ciebie. Sprawdzałem czy w skryptach żeście nie określili licencji, ale widzę że nie. Jak już będzie kod, to się do Ciebie zgłoszę, chyba że możesz od razu powiedzieć jaka licencja Cię satysfakcjonuje (GPL? CC-by-nc-sa?).

Widzę że skrypt korzysta z jQuery, więc dla większej dostępności trzeba będzie go przerobić żeby nie wymagał do działania tej biblioteki. Kwestia najwyżej kilku dni, bo mam też obowiązki poza Internetem ;) .

Ja też przy tworzeniu szablonu napotykałem ten sam problem… Ale i tak masz u mnie jeszcze większe piwo ;P

Aplet umożliwiający użytkownikom wygenerowanie adresu kanału RSS

W niedzielę opublikowałem swoje narzędzie do generowania adresów kanałów subskrypcji dla Joggerowych blogów. Jak się szybko okazało, Livio dysponował podobnym, napisanym przez eRIZ'a . O ile jednak moje było stworzone z myślą o osobach [...]

Poniższy formularz służy do wysyłania komentarzy. O ich strukturę i prezentację dba Markdown.

Komentarze stanowią wyłączną własność autorów, choćby zaznaczono inaczej. Również autorom przysługuje wyłączne prawo do ich modyfikacji.

Autor zastrzega sobie prawo do moderacji komentarzy.

Śledzenie wątku: